MOZART: EARLY MANUSCRIPT.
One of Wolfgang Amadeus Mozarts earliest works (Koechel catalogue no. la-d), composed in 1761 at age five and written down for him by his father, Leopold Mozart

This print showcases a precious piece of musical history - Mozart's early manuscript. Composed in 1761 when he was just five years old, this remarkable work (Koechel catalogue no. la-d) offers a glimpse into the prodigious talent that would later define Wolfgang Amadeus Mozart as one of the greatest composers of all time. The photograph captures not only the delicate handwriting but also the meticulous musical notation on the sheet music, revealing Leopold Mozart's role in preserving his son's genius for future generations to appreciate.
